Xi’an – Qinling Wildlife Park – Xi’an
5 hoursAdmission included
Xi’an – Qinling Wildlife Park – Xi’an
We venture into the Qinling Mountains, a major biological boundary and home to unique subspecies found nowhere else. Our destination is a conservation-focused park where we will search for the region's famed "Four Treasures": the Giant Panda (Qinling subspecies), the Crested Ibis, the strikingly golden-coated Golden Takin (Qinling subspecies), and the Golden Snub-nosed Monkey (Qinling subspecies). A special highlight is the chance to see the extraordinarily rare brown-and-white panda, Qi Zai. This day offers a unique opportunity to observe and compare the distinct Qinling and Sichuan subspecies of both the giant panda and the takin.

Tangjiahe Exploration
8 hoursAdmission included
Tangjiahe Exploration
Guided by our expert, we spend the day exploring trails in search of Tangjiahe's diverse inhabitants. Our targets include mammals like Takin, Reeves's Muntjac, Chinese Goral, Tufted Deer, Himalayan Porcupine, Masked Palm Civet, Leopard Cat, Yellow-throated Marten, and Tibetan Macaques, as well as birds such as the Brown Fish Owl, Golden Pheasant, Temminck's Tragopan, and Slaty Bunting. After dark, we embark on a night safari using thermal imaging to observe nocturnal activity of animals like Wild Boar, porcupines, and civets.
Tangjiahe – Pingwu
7 hoursAdmission included
Tangjiahe – Pingwu
This morning offers a hands-on lesson in wildlife tracking. We'll learn to identify signs like the distinctive "sofa" scratches left by Asiatic Black Bears on trees, takin scent marks, and analyze footprints and droppings. In the afternoon, we enjoy a scenic drive to Pingwu County, passing through dramatic valleys and traditional Tibetan villages.
Pingwu – Sichuan Golden Snub-nosed Monkey Base – Dujiangyan
8 hours
Pingwu – Sichuan Golden Snub-nosed Monkey Base – Dujiangyan
Sichuan Golden Snub-nosed Monkey Conservation Base. Meet the ‘wild panda of the treetops,’ one of China’s “Twin Treasures”. Observe a habituated troop of over 40 of these endangered monkeys, with their dazzling golden fur and striking blue faces. Learn about their conservation and unique ecology as they feed on lichen in the treetops. Enjoy a relaxing scenic drive to Dujiangyan, a city famous for its ancient irrigation system and panda conservation work.
